FRIEND OR FOE? REPRESENTATIONS OF BRAZIL IN ARGENTINE PUBLIC DEBATE DURING THE PARAGUAYAN WAR, 1864-1870

The Paraguayan War generated an alliance between two traditional and strong enemies, the Argentinian Republic and the Brazilian Empire. In this paper I propose to analize the arguments in the Argentinian public discurse that justified that arregment and that opposed to it. I aim to show the importance of the representations of Brazil in the formation of Argentinian national identity during the war
